Khirodih Population - Giridih, Jharkhand

Khirodih is a medium size village located in Tisri Block of Giridih district, Jharkhand with total 163 families residing. The Khirodih village has population of 1017 of which 529 are males while 488 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Khirodih village population of children with age 0-6 is 249 which makes up 24.48 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Khirodih village is 922 which is lower than Jharkhand state average of 948. Child Sex Ratio for the Khirodih as per census is 844, lower than Jharkhand average of 948.

Khirodih village has lower literacy rate compared to Jharkhand. In 2011, literacy rate of Khirodih village was 55.60 % compared to 66.41 % of Jharkhand. In Khirodih Male literacy stands at 75.13 % while female literacy rate was 35.03 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 14.26 % while Schedule Caste (SC) were 2.75 % of total population in Khirodih village.

Work Profile

In Khirodih village out of total population, 525 were engaged in work activities. 27.62 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 72.38 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 525 workers engaged in Main Work, 112 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 27 were Agricultural labourer.
